AWS Lambda, Amazon Web Services (AWS), Application Programming Interface (API), Cloud Computing, Continuous Deployment/Delivery, Continuous Integration, DevOps, Enterprise JavaBeans (EJB), GitHub, Java, Java Platform Enterprise Edition (Java EE/J2EE), JavaServer Faces (JSF), Microservices, Oracle Database, REST (Representational State Transfer), Scalable System Development, Scripting (Scripting Languages), Software Administration, Software Development Lifecycle (SDLC), Software Engineering, Software Upgrades
Full Stack Java Developer - Glen Allen, VA
Duration: 12 months (Onsite/Hybrid)
Seeking for a skilled Full Stack Java Developer to designing, developing, and maintaining web applications using Java, JEE, and JSF, with a focus on migrating applications to the AWS stack.
Job Overview:
- Design and implement complex full-stack application systems throughout the software development lifecycle.
- Maintain and upgrade software post-deployment.
- Manage the entire lifecycle for software and application production.
- Migrate applications to AWS.
- Build scalable microservices using Spring Boot, aligned with cloud-native principles.
- Develop and maintain RESTful APIs with a focus on performance, reliability, and security.
- Collaborate with DevOps teams to establish CI/CD pipelines.
Must Have:
- Java: 10 Years
- J2EE - EJB, JSF: 10 Years
- AWS Services - Lambda: 5 Years
- Spring and Spring Boot: 10 Years
- GitHub and CI/CD: 8 Years
- Oracle - SQL: 10 Years
- AWS - Terraform scripts: 5 Years
- Websphere Application Server or Equivalent: 10 Years